Closed Bug 1115150 Opened 10 years ago Closed 10 years ago

[Homescreen][RTL] Homescreen setting menu text is not right-aligned

Categories

(Firefox OS Graveyard :: Gaia::Homescreen, defect, P1)

ARM
Gonk (Firefox OS)
defect

Tracking

(feature-b2g:2.2+, b2g-v2.2 verified, b2g-master verified)

VERIFIED FIXED
2.2 S4 (23jan)
feature-b2g 2.2+
Tracking Status
b2g-v2.2 --- verified
b2g-master --- verified

People

(Reporter: jlee, Assigned: nefzaoui)

References

Details

Attachments

(4 files)

Attached image homescreensettings
Description:
With RTL/Arabic enabled, the Homescreen setting menu text is not right-aligned. "Homescreen Settings", "Change Wallpaper", and "Add Smart Collections" text remain left-aligned.
   
Repro Steps:

*Change language setting to Arabic (RTL).

1) Update a Flame device to BuildID: 20141223010202
On Homescreen, long press on open area
Notice alignment of Homescreen settings menu text
  
Actual:
Homescreen setting menu text is left-aligned (RTL enabled).
  
Expected: 
Homescreen setting menu text is right-aligned (RTL enabled).
  
Environmental Variables:
Device: Flame 2.2 Master (319mb)(Kitkat Base)(Full Flash)
BuildID: 20141223010202
Gaia: c2da2bafd4e809317e2ca70c9bf5c11136a32818
Gecko: 0532f2509f3f
Gonk: a814b2e2dfdda7140cb3a357617dc4fbb1435e76
Version: 37.0a1 (2.2 Master)
Firmware: V188-1
User Agent: Mozilla/5.0 (Mobile; rv:37.0) Gecko/37.0 Firefox/37.0
  
  
Repro frequency: 4/4, 100%
See attached: screenshot (homescreensettings.PNG)
QA Whiteboard: [QAnalyst-Triage?][rtl-impact]
Flags: needinfo?(dharris)
QA Whiteboard: [QAnalyst-Triage?][rtl-impact] → [QAnalyst-Triage+][rtl-impact]
Flags: needinfo?(dharris)
Comment on attachment 8547195 [details] [review]
[PullReq] anefzaoui:bug-1119602 to mozilla-b2g:master

Please review?
Thanks:)
Attachment #8547195 - Flags: review?(chrislord.net)
Comment on attachment 8547195 [details] [review]
[PullReq] anefzaoui:bug-1119602 to mozilla-b2g:master

Argh sorry, I thought I r+'d this days ago :/
Attachment #8547195 - Flags: review?(chrislord.net) → review+
Thanks!
Keywords: checkin-needed
Keywords: checkin-needed
https://github.com/mozilla-b2g/gaia/pull/27299

The pull request could not be applied to the integration branch. Please try again after current integration is complete.
Keywords: checkin-needed
Keywords: checkin-needed
Status: NEW → RESOLVED
Closed: 10 years ago
Resolution: --- → FIXED
Keywords: verifyme
This issue still exist on Flame 2.2
Gaia-Rev        f5b3d1b6cfa3e702033f613915ae637cb735cbfb
Gecko-Rev       https://hg.mozilla.org/releases/mozilla-b2g37_v2_2/rev/8067c111ddff
Build-ID        20150118002501
Version         37.0a2
Device-Name     flame
FW-Release      4.4.2
Reproduce rate  5/5

Description:The Homescreen setting menu text is still Left-aligned 
Refer to Attchment:VIDEO0251.mp4 and logcat.txt
Repro Steps:
1.Change synstem langua to Arabic 
2.Return to Home
3.Long press on open area to bring up  Homescreen setting menu

Actual behavior:Homescreen setting menu text is Left-aligned 
Expected behavior: Homescreen setting menu text is right-aligned
Status: RESOLVED → REOPENED
Flags: needinfo?(bug.autolander)
Keywords: verifyme
Resolution: FIXED → ---
Attached video VIDEO0251.mp4
Attached file logcat.txt
Needs uplift to 2.2
Flags: needinfo?(bug.autolander) → needinfo?(fabien)
@Elie: please make sure that patches on master have actually landed on 2.2 before reopening a bug for 2.2. We are seeing a few cases where bugs are reopened, but it's just a matter of uplifting the patch from master to 2.2. Please take into account for next time as this creates too much noise otherwise. Thanks!
@Josh: can you make sure to communicate this out to Marigold testers please?
Flags: needinfo?(jocheng)
Hi Elie,
Please take causion
feature-b2g: --- → 2.2+
Flags: needinfo?(jocheng)
Priority: -- → P1
Hi Elie,
Please take special caution about comment 11 from Delphine. You need to check any Git commit message in comment to mark correct "tracking-b2g" flag before perform any bug work. In situation like this bug already fix in master, you should raise question to Delphine or me about whether to fix this in 2.2 since we are targeting to launch RTL in 2.2. 
Thanks
Flags: needinfo?(zikui.yang)
(In reply to Josh Cheng [:josh] from comment #13)
> Hi Elie,
> Please take special caution about comment 11 from Delphine. You need to
> check any Git commit message in comment to mark correct "tracking-b2g" flag
> before perform any bug work. In situation like this bug already fix in
> master, you should raise question to Delphine or me about whether to fix
> this in 2.2 since we are targeting to launch RTL in 2.2. 
> Thanks

OK ,Thanks for your reminding .
Flags: needinfo?(zikui.yang)
Its landed on master
Status: REOPENED → RESOLVED
Closed: 10 years ago10 years ago
Resolution: --- → FIXED
Please request uplift approval here.
Comment on attachment 8547195 [details] [review]
[PullReq] anefzaoui:bug-1119602 to mozilla-b2g:master

[Approval Request Comment]
[User impact] if declined: incorrect icon alignment in the Homescreen for RTL users
[Testing completed]: manual, latest Gecko & Gaia
[Risk to taking this patch] (and alternatives if risky): none — this is a one-liner CSS change
[String changes made]: none.
Flags: needinfo?(fabien)
Attachment #8547195 - Flags: approval-gaia-v2.2?(doliver)
Attachment #8547195 - Flags: approval-gaia-v2.2?(doliver) → approval-gaia-v2.2+
v2.2: https://github.com/mozilla-b2g/gaia/commit/f3a6f3be132b80bde10d5d0ceae08243ac5fb7ba
Assignee: nobody → nefzaoui
Target Milestone: --- → 2.2 S4 (23jan)
This issue is verified fixed on Flame 2.2 and Master.

Result: The homescreen action menu is right-aligned in Arabic.
 
Device: Flame 2.2 (319mb, full flash)
Build ID: 20150202002507
Gaia: d6141fa3208f224393269e17c39d1fe53b7e6a05
Gecko: be206fa2fb60
Gonk: e7c90613521145db090dd24147afd5ceb5703190
Version: 37.0a2 (2.2)
Firmware Version: v18D-1
User Agent: Mozilla/5.0 (Mobile; rv:37.0) Gecko/37.0 Firefox/37.0

Device: Flame Master (319mb, full flash)
Build ID: 20150202010229
Gaia: 740c7c2330d08eb9298597e0455f53d4619bbc1a
Gecko: 940118b1adcd
Gonk: e7c90613521145db090dd24147afd5ceb5703190
Version: 38.0a1 (3.0)
Firmware Version: v18D-1
User Agent: Mozilla/5.0 (Mobile; rv:38.0) Gecko/38.0 Firefox/38.0
Status: RESOLVED → VERIFIED
QA Whiteboard: [QAnalyst-Triage+][rtl-impact] → [QAnalyst-Triage?][rtl-impact]
Flags: needinfo?(ktucker)
QA Whiteboard: [QAnalyst-Triage?][rtl-impact] → [QAnalyst-Triage+][rtl-impact]
Flags: needinfo?(ktucker)
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Creator:
Created:
Updated:
Size: